Output 74e85516b86a46f2affb54d1eb63a656150869f0ece8a16739cd261ebfb86c60:1

value
852494318
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1dbde1972475a3acdc90bfe13ad28a013583f2bc OP_EQUALVERIFY OP_CHECKSIG
address
13iG4jyndSPpTuuLJUueGk11zQQmvQpuTQ
transaction
74e85516b86a46f2affb54d1eb63a656150869f0ece8a16739cd261ebfb86c60
spent
true